Late to the game, but i bought a Kenner 12 inch Luke doll several years back. The top portion had the same issue as your diving suit. It has juice stains and other marks. What i did was to dunk the top in lukewarm water with oxy clean in a mason jar. I was nto sure if it would work and it did a marvelous job. The Tunic was ultra clean, the stains had come off. The only thing that oxy clean did badly was to discolor the printed with ink sticker inside the tunic but since it was inside it was no big deal. I also gave the body as good wash with same solution and it did clean it up nicely.

My 60's deep sea diving suit was very badly stained. I mixed four parts of luke warm water to one of household bleach and then soaked the costume in it for 20 minutes, rinsed very thoroughly in cold water. It restored it beautifully.

@Talos1963 7 жыл бұрын
Nicely done! You may have trouble removing the stains from the suit if it's a synthetic. I did have a favourite white poly cotton t-shirt of mine that ended up with some mold spots on it after it was left in the bottom of a plastic garbage bag when I moved house. I soaked the shirt in a bucket of hot water with a couple of capfuls of 'Vanish Napi-San Oxy Action Crystal White' (That's the Australian brand) for a few hours. I had to repeat the soak/heavy machine wash process 4 times but the shirt came totally clean on the 4th wash. Note that I exceeded the amount of powder and soak time recommendations and it hasn't damaged the shirt. I had this G.I.Joe equivalent set back in the 60s/70s. From memory it was bundled with and inflatable raft, a treasure chest, and a plastic Octopus. I used to have him diving in our swimming pool, and I remember running out of breath trying to blow air through the pipe into the helmet. It was a really well made set with the metal weights for the boots and the weightbelt. Lots of happy memories.
